1. The Role of McDonald Observatory in Modern Astronomy
Nestled in the remote mountains of West Texas, the McDonald Observatory shines as a pivotal center for astronomical research and discovery. Established in 1932 by the University of Texas at Austin, it boasts state-of-the-art research facilities that cater to both seasoned scientists and enthusiastic amateurs. With its powerful optical and infrared telescopes, the observatory plays a crucial role in advancing our understanding of the cosmos.
